One of the most promising developments in air conditioning engineering could be the integration of smart systems. Intelligent air conditioners can handle modifying cooling degrees predicated on occupancy, period, moisture, and even individual tastes discovered around time. These methods use detectors and artificial intelligence to check the interior atmosphere and make real-time changes that improve ease and minimize unwanted power use. Some types can be controlled via smartphone applications or style assistants, allowing people to create schedules or turn off the unit slightly when maybe not in use. That degree of automation not merely gives ease but considerably increases energy efficiency.
Yet another area of advancement is the utilization of environmentally friendly refrigerants. Traditional refrigerants such as R-22 and R-410A have been identified as harmful to the atmosphere for their large worldwide warming potential. In result, a is changing to solutions like R-32 and normal refrigerants, which may have a lower environmental impact. That change is being strengthened by world wide initiatives and regulatory changes, encouraging manufacturers to undertake greener options and spend money on study for even greater choices in the future.
Energy-efficient parts will also be enjoying a crucial role in the transformation of air conditioning. Contemporary items today include functions such as for example variable-speed compressors, advanced temperature exchangers, and inverter technology. These components let air conditioners to operate more precisely and effectively, sustaining a reliable indoor heat with little power use. Consequently, consumers can experience increased ease while also reducing their energy bills and carbon footprint.
